Which anti-fouling product is best?

Abstract:This project aims to find an effective, but non-toxic anti-fouling product. Five commercial products were compared for their ability to inhibit growth on stationary substrates, and on a boat used for one summer in seawater. Toxicities were determined by observing their effects on brine shrimp hatching and the survival of hatched shrimps. Bottomkote XXX and Aurora Bottom Wax were the most effective and least toxic.
